FC Barcelona has practically secured the continuity of Marcus Rashford for the next season. The 28-year-old English forward has exceeded expectations during his loan, accumulating 10 goals and 11 assists. Given this remarkable performance, the Catalan club has decided to execute the 30 million euro purchase option agreed with Manchester United.
Payment Facilities and Secured Salary
The operation is economically attractive for the Catalan entity, as the payment would be made in three annual installments of 10 million, according to information from Mundo Deportivo. Moreover, the sports management will not have to negotiate terms with the player, since the salary and contract duration (between three and four years) were secured in the loan agreement signed last July.
"Fair Play", the Last Obstacle
Although Rashford's desire is to stay at Spotify Camp Nou, the final execution depends solely on the club managing to fit the figures within LaLiga's strict financial 'fair play' parameters. If the salary margin allows it, "Rashi" will continue to be the offensive reference for the team beyond the 2026 World Cup.
